Virgin Media star Katja Mia is busy planning her upcoming nuptials with longtime love Daragh Curran.

The couple, who got engaged in August 2024 during a romantic Italian getaway, have set their wedding date for 2026. But before saying “I do,” Katja and Daragh will be heading to Burundi, Katja’s parents’ homeland, for a traditional engagement ceremony.

“I have my traditional engagement. We’re going to burundi, which is were my parents are from,” Katja shared. “It’s such a big deal over there to have a traditional engagement where Daragh has to pay a dowry. There are speeches and there’s Burundian dancers and drummers.”

Katja is excited for Daragh to experience this culturally rich celebration.”He’s never been to that part of Africa before. It’s in the east part of Africa. He’s so excited,” she said. “I think he’s actually going to throw himself in there. And he literally said to me, ‘I’m excited to be the only white person in the room’. I’m like, ‘Yeah, that’s a slice of my life. I’m always the only black person in the room, welcome to my world.’ It’s going to be so much fun. And also, it’s the blending of cultures and the blending of families, which I think is just going to be really sweet. It coudl either go horribly wrong or it could go so right. So I’ll just have to report back.”

The trip will be a shared experience as Katja is bringing friends from Ashbourne along. “I’m bringing a bunch of people from ashbourne over. It’s going to be hilarious,” she shared. “That’s the first hurdle and then we’ll worry about the wedding next year.”

While the destination for the wedding is a secret,Katja confirmed it will be an international affair.

The “Six O’Clock Show” host admits the most stressful part of planning the wedding is the sheer amount of detail involved. “Now, planning a wedding, no one told me the amount of things you have to think about, the hats you have to wear, the amount of planning that’s involved,” she confessed.
